who barely squeaked by upped their game (House) -- so the show's got lots of first- Permalink | Email this | | Comments the great Michael Parks (a bunch of cool
tremendously. It was like a mix-and-match Permalink | Email this | | Comments class pedigree. Now they have to put it all
of who was good and bad from last week together for the show.
and it made my brain hurt. Now I'm all
